+ What do you use to color the slippers?
I use red and black fabric markers to color.
+ Will the design fade or stain my foot?
The slippers are double-sealed with waterproofer to protect the design and prevent the color staining your foot.
+ When will I receive my slippers after ordering?
Because I paint each pair by hand, and because I have to order the blank slippers from a provider, it may take up to four weeks for you to receive your slippers after you order. It probably won't take this long, but if it does, I thank you so much for your patience and understanding! I'll try to get every pair made and shipped as soon as possible.
+ Can I order more than one pair?
You can order as many pairs as you like!
+ How can I care for my slippers?
If the slipper gets dirty, you can wipe them with a damp paper towel. As with any shoe (especially slippers), regular wear over time will probably result in a footprint, but the design will last!
+ What portion of the profits goes to the Chris Hani Baragwanath Hospital?
Each pair is $20 US. It costs about $5 to make and ship each pair of slippers. Everything else goes directly to the HIVSA.
